Abstract
Methods, systems, and machine-readable media are disclosed for handling information related to a transaction conducted with a presentation instrument at a POS device. Extended application IDs and dynamic cryptograms are use for the transaction. According to one embodiment, a method of processing a financial transaction for an account having a primary account number (PAN) can comprise detecting initiation of the transaction with the presentation instrument, and providing from the presentation instrument to the POS device a list of one or more applications IDs. Each application ID identifies an application that can be used to communicate data concerning the transaction between the presentation instrument and the POS device. The POS device selects one of the application IDs and returns it to the presentation instrument. Under the control of the selected application, the presentation instrument generates a Dynamic Transaction Cryptogram (DTC) and a dynamic PAN that are each valid for only a single transaction.

20. A method for processing a financial transaction related to a financial account having a Primary Account Number (PAN), wherein the transaction is conducted with a device used as a presentation instrument communicating with a point of sale device (POS device), the method comprising:
-
detecting initiation of the transaction with the device; providing from the device to the POS device a list of one or more applications IDs, each identifying an application that can be used to communicate data concerning the transaction between the device and the POS device, each application ID including fields identifying a provider of the application, a code for the application, a code for the issuer of the device, and a type for the financial account; selecting at the POS device the application to be used for the transaction; providing from the POS device the application ID for the selected application to the device; managing communications between the device and the POS device using the selected application; generating, under the control of the selected application, a Dynamic Transaction Cryptogram (DTC) at the device that is valid for a single transaction; generating, under the control of the selected application, a dynamic PAN at the device, the dynamic PAN comprising an encrypted form of the real PAN that is valid for the single transaction; and providing the DTC and the dynamic PAN from the device to the POS device for use in the transaction.
